Abstract

We propose a new design of25-GHzjlat-top multichannel optical.filter. The flat-top of optical.filters can improve to 2.288 × 1−11 dB which is superior to that of 5 orders of previous study. The superior performance of dispersion and channel spacing isolation improve 73.5% and 94%, respectively, which compared with previous study.
